Procedural Posture

Preliminary Ruling (ecj) / Judgment on Reference From National Court

  1. 1 Whether Council Directive 69/335/EEC applies to national taxes on appreciation in value of immovable property contributed to a capital company
  2. 2 Whether the Directive precludes the charging of registration, mortgage registration, and land register fees in such cases

Ratio Decidendi

The Directive does not apply to a national tax on appreciation in value of immovable property contributed to a capital company, but does apply to registration, mortgage registration, and land register fees. Article 12 of the Directive authorizes Member States to charge such fees, provided they do not exceed those applicable to similar transactions.

Court Disposition

Preliminary ruling issued; Directive does not apply to appreciation tax but does apply to registration, mortgage registration, and land register fees, which are permitted under Article 12 if not excessive.

Orders

  • Directive 69/335/EEC does not apply to national tax on appreciation in value of immovable property contributed to a capital company.
  • Directive 69/335/EEC applies to registration charge, mortgage registration fee, and land register fee.
